CAFE

여러시트에서 매크로 실행시 숨긴시트 매크로는 제외하기

작성자불타는오징어짱|작성시간18.01.15|조회수100 목록 댓글 1

========================================================================================

현재 사용하는 엑셀 버젼을 기재하시면 좀더 정확하고 신속한 답변을 얻으실 수 있습니다. 

 

엑셀 버젼(예: 2007) : 2013

========================================================================================

 

여러 파일에서 공통으로 사용하는 매크로 여러개가 있고
파일마다 숨김 시트는 각각 다릅니다.

"여러 매크로는 한번에 실행하고 싶은데 숨긴 시트로 인해 오류가 나고 있어서 해결할 방법을 찾고 있습니다."

--- 예 ---

예제파일에서는 2번,5번 시트가 숨겨진 상태인데
다른 파일은 숨긴 시트가 각각 다르므로

1번 시트에서는 1번 매크로 실행하는데, 만약 숨긴 시트일 경우 1번 매크로 실행을 제외하고, 다음 2번 시트로 넘어갑니다.

2번 시트에서는 2번 매크로 실행하는데, 만약 숨긴 시트일 경우 2번 매크로 실행을 제외하고, 다음 3번 시트로 넘어갑니다.

계속 반복해서 6번 매크로까지 동일한 방식의 처리를 하고 끝 입니다. 

 


첨부파일 매크로 문의.xlsm


다음검색
현재 게시글 추가 기능 열기

댓글

댓글 리스트
  • 작성자이군악 | 작성시간 18.01.16 if sheet1.visible=true then
    매크로1
    end if
    뭐 이런 식으로 적어주면 될 것 같네요.
댓글 전체보기
맨위로

카페 검색

카페 검색어 입력폼